M4 Front wired quick release.

I'm getting tired of having to cut and re solder my Deans connector on my front wired KA M4 whenever I want to take it apart.

I have read some things about installing an inline quick release to help with this.

Has anyone gone this route and what connectors did you use? Butt connectors? Spade?

The gun is pretty much stock so I don't think there will be any issues adding this but I'm unsure, so I'm asking here.

I use bullet connectors in the front end of my M727, very simple to install and provide a sturdy connection. Yes, they are small enough to fit through the wire opening in the receiver.

Yep, gold bullet connectors with shrink tubing over them is best for front wired.
